ForceClose
A really simple utility mod that lets you force close the game via a ingame command or textureless item
Made it to work in conjunction with KubeJS in a modpack of mine, can be used elsewhere

ForceClose ! server crashes on startup – what to do?
Most common cause: wrong forge version or insufficient RAM. Check the server log (latest.log) for "OutOfMemoryError" or "Mixin" errors. With Mado Hosting: ensure at least 3 GB RAM is allocated and the loader matches the mod version (1.20.6). You can switch loaders with one click in the panel.

Server lagging with ForceClose ! – how to optimize performance?
Recommended RAM: 4 GB (per 8 players). Use /spark profiler to check if ForceClose ! consumes the most tick time. Common fixes: reduce server view-distance to 8-10, install "performant" or "starlight" as supplementary mods on Forge.
